What is recorded here

This black commemorative plaque records: The Circus. In 1849 Heigler's Equestrian Circus occupied a permanent building on the site of the present Loft Theatre. Buildings were also erected for the animals, an elephant house still exists in Morrell Street. The elephants were walked through the town every day to the river for washing.
Edward Henry Hengler operated a renowned equestrian circus at this site starting in 1849, contributing significantly to Victorian era entertainment and animal management practices.
